Chapter 353 - Chapter 353 Fairy Tail Acting Master, Laxus

Laxus, carrying a travel bag, kicked open the guild's closed doors.

Appearing for the first time in several months, he seemed to have matured somewhat. The detestable arrogance he once carried was gone.

Macao and the others noticed the change, but at that moment, they couldn't be bothered with such "trivial" matters. They merely glanced at him before dejectedly looking away.

"Still as irritating as ever... you guys and your expressions," Laxus said, looking at the guild, which was filled with an air of despair. "The old man's guild, as I remember it, wasn't supposed to look this lifeless, was it?"

Macao instantly flew into a rage. He slammed the table and stood up. "What are you doing here now, you bastard who was kicked out of the guild ages ago?!"

He couldn't tolerate Laxus saying such seemingly indifferent, almost condescending remarks while the master and Chase and the others were still missing without a trace.

"Even if I'm not a guild member, I'm still the old man's grandson," Laxus said, slowly putting down his bag and walking into the guild.

It was only then that Macao and the others noticed the blue-haired man in a trench coat following behind him.

Jellal?

"No... that's not right. Are you... Mystogan?" Macao's eyes widened. "Didn't you go back to Edolas to be king?!"

"With something this big happening to the guild, how could I just sit back and do nothing in my own country?"

Without any intention of catching up, Mystogan sighed softly and directly got to the point, delivering news that lifted the spirits of everyone present.

"These past few days, Laxus, Ultear, and I have been searching the area around Tenrou Island, collecting residual energy fluctuations."

"Combined with the final screen described by the officers who witnessed the entire incident, we've concluded that Chase and the others didn't disappear."

"Instead—"

"Like the people here who were sucked into Edolas by the Anima, they were transported to some unknown world!"

The hall fell into a brief silence.

"W-wait, Mystogan. What you're saying is..." Wakaba's hands trembled as he lit his pipe for the first time since the Tenrou group's disappearance. A glimmer of hope appeared on his weary face.

"Though we can't be completely sure yet, Chase and the others are probably all still alive," Mystogan said, nodding.

"With that guy's card abilities, he'll probably be back soon," Laxus said, taking over the conversation. He was confident in his old rival Chase. Putting on a casual air, he continued, "Since I've got nothing better to do anyway, until then, I'll reluctantly help Mystogan out and protect this pathetic guild for you."

Laxus and Mystogan were going to stay at the guild?

This news inspired everyone who had just learned the Tenrou group was safe.

"That's the situation. So, are you all willing to trust me and let me serve as your temporary acting master?" Mystogan asked.

"Of course! No problem at all!" xN

Everyone cheered loudly, as if trying to release all the pent-up emotions from the past few days.

Watching his comrades regain their vitality and noise, a faint smile appeared at the corner of Laxus's mouth.

This is more like it. This annoying, damn guild.

However, Mystogan's next two words immediately wiped the smile off his face.

"Then, as acting master, I hereby officially reinstate Laxus Dreyar's full rights as a guild member. And I appoint him as the new acting master."

"What?!!" Laxus was shocked.

"Because in the North Continent of Edolas, the large-scale Nirvana being built to detect God Realm mages is still under construction. I can't be away for too long," Mystogan said. The smile didn't disappear—it just transferred to his handsome, cool face. "So, I'm leaving the guild in your hands, Laxus."

Without giving Laxus any chance to object, he dissolved into a mist of water and vanished on the spot.

Everyone was dumbfounded. You can do that?

"Leaving it in my hands?! Do you have any idea how difficult a decision it was for me to agree to help you?!" Laxus shouted at the empty air, sparks of lightning dancing around him in anger.

"This is great, Laxus. It's not like you haven't had your eye on the master position for a while," Macao said, walking over with a smile.

Though he still had a short temper, it was clear that the Laxus of now was much gentler and more reliable than the Laxus of before.

"Exactly. You even started a civil war for it," Wakaba said, ruthlessly bringing up his dark past.

Remembering his younger, arrogant self, Laxus's face immediately flushed red. He quickly defended himself. "No, that's not it. I-I don't feel that way anymore!"

"Stay, Laxus. The guild needs your help."

"If we don't even have one S-Class, I feel like other guilds will push us around. We might even get kicked out of Magnolia and have to sleep on the streets... boohoo..."

"If you dare refuse, when Chase gets back, I'll have him beat you up!"

The others also gathered around. Some sincerely pleaded, some pessimistic

ally wiped their tears, and some directly threatened him with Chase. But there wasn't a single gaze of disgust or rejection.

Feeling their unconditional trust, even the tough-as-nails Laxus felt his eyes grow moist.

After everything he had done wrong...

"You asked for this. If anything goes wrong from now on, don't blame me," he said, turning his head away with a tsundere attitude, essentially agreeing.

"And if you're going to threaten me, at least bring up Gildarts. That bastard Chase doesn't scare me!"

"Haha, but Gildarts wasn't the one who beat you into a pulp during the civil war~"

"That's enough, Wakaba! I've been putting up with you for way too long!!"

"So touching. The violent dam has finally regained its sense of emotional distance."

"You've always said weird things like that, Laki."

"Even if you're acting master now, we still have scores to settle! You hurt Levy-chan!"

"Jet and Droy, I'm sorry for what I did to you before. But I'll take you on anytime."

"Huh? You clearly remember everyone's names~"

"No, I guessed."

"What an honest guy!"

"By the way, Laxus, here are some documents the master didn't have time to finish. We'll leave them to you~"

Watching Kinana bring over a stack of documents taller than she was, Laxus's scalp went numb.

Especially after learning that most of them were related to apologies, compensation clauses, and other such things, he nearly passed out on the spot.

Mystogan, get your ass back here right now!

Wait. Mystogan?

Laxus suddenly remembered he could transfer the acting master position too. His eyes lit up—then immediately dimmed.

Macao and the other veterans had already seen through his scheme and scattered like the wind.

The once-lively guild fell empty and silent, leaving only the mountain of documents, sitting there steadfastly.

"Those bastards!!!"

Laxus felt like the sky was falling.
